Type of Lending
A contractor on a Tier 2/skilled worker visa was looking for a first-time buyer mortgage at 95% LTV to maximise affordability.
The Borrower
- The borrower is a 35-year-old IT contractor
- He’s been living in the UK for two years on a Tier 2 visa
- He completed a 12-month contract two months ago and secured a new contract due to start within the next month.
The Challenge
- The borrower found his dream home but needed a lender that understood the realities of contract work
- He needed a lender that would accept a break between contracts and consider his future earning potential
- He also needed up to 95% LTV as a Tier 2 visa holder.
The Solution
- We assessed the case based on the strength of the borrower's affordability and future contract income
- We were able to accept the two-month gap between contracts, as we consider breaks of up to three months
- The new contract provided evidence of ongoing work, giving us confidence in the borrower's income
- We were also able to support a customer on a Tier 2 visa, helping him take his first step onto the UK property ladder.
The Outcome
- 95% LTV approved
- Contractor with a break in contract accepted
- Tier 2 visa holder with two years’ UK residency supported
- Flexible contractor criteria helped the borrower secure his first home in the UK.
